Defenders trailer, first look at The Dark Tower, Aquaman begins production and more – Daily News Roundup

May 4, 2017 by admin

#DEFEND

After a couple of teasers, the first full trailer for Marvel and Netflix’s The Defenders landed online yesterday, which showed off Daredevil, Jessica Jones, Luke Cage and Iron Fist teaming up together. We also got a look at the resurrected Elektra, and the mysterious Alexandra played by Sigourney Weaver. Watch the trailer here.

STRANGER THINGS ARE HAPPENING AGAIN

One of the breakout hits of last year was Netflix’s Stranger Things, which gets its second season this Halloween, and according to Glen Matarazzo (Dustin), things are only going to get scarier. “The great thing about this season is you get to see insights into each character on their own,” said Matarazzo. “You’re going to see a lot more into the lives of how the characters are coping with what’s been going on… I think they’re all very emotionally scarred. They feel alone because their best friend [Will] is back and he’s not acting like their best friend anymore. He’s changed.” Read more from that interview here.

KILLER CAST

You want to talk about big names, the new adaptation of Murder on the Orient Express from Kenneth Branagh boasts one of the most impressive casts ever seen. We’ve got Branagh as Hercule Poirot, Johnny Depp as Edward Ratchett, Michelle Pfeiffer as Caroline Hubbard, Judi Dench as Princess Dragomiroff, Leslie Odom Jr. as Doctor Arbuthnot, Daisy Ridley as Mary Debenham, Josh Gad as Hector MacQueen, Penelope Cruz as Pilar Estravados, Olivia Colman as Hildegarde Schmidt, Derek Jacobi as Masterman, Willem Dafoe as Gerhard Hardman and more – and you can check out the cast photos right here.

AQUAMAN

The DC Extended Universe certainly hasn’t got off to the best of starts in many minds (especially with the rumours of Wonder Woman woes and The Flash still without a director), but there was some good news yesterday as James Wan announced production on Aquaman is underway. The pictured location is from a set in Australia where it seems some scenes centered on a submarine are being shot first.
